Igneous Compositions
Mafic- 45-50% silica (“silica-poor”)- rich in magnesium, iron (Fe), &
calcium- dark-colored: black, dark gray,
brownish-red
Igneous Compositions
Felsic (feldspar & silica)- 60-75% silica (“silica rich”)- rich in aluminum, potassium, &
sodium- light-colored: light gray, pinkish

Important Concepts
A mineral is stable if the environmental conditions are similar to where it formed
Ex: temperature, pressure, water- content
